No Infinity system here. There are wire harnesses available to bypass it if you have it though.

Eclipse is definitely one of the better units out there, especially if theft is an issue. But, for the money you can't beat an Alpine, Sony, or Pioneer. I have been very happy with all 3 over the years. I think the Alpines have the most ability to control extra features though - i.e. amps, sat. radio, mp3, & disc changers.

As far as skipping, I think that it really all depends on the installer. I have installed stuff really fast and didn' ttake my time to do it right, only to have to take it out & do it over again. Just make sure you bend over all of the tabs & that you use the pads w/ the sticky stuff on one side. Those pads act as a vibration damper (some install kits come w/ & some don't. Don't worry about it if they don't.). Good Luck!
